Saint Etienne : I’ve Been Trying To Tell You

 

Alasdair McLellan the photographer, director and longtime i-D collaborator has teamed up with beloved British band Saint Etienne to shoot the cinematic visual for their new record, I’ve Been Trying To Tell You.  Heavenly Recordings, the project is the group’s tenth studio album — released 30 years on from their cult debut Foxbase Alpha — and a body of work that encompasses our specialist subjects: optimism, youth, and the late 90s. 

The album was made largely from samples and sounds from between the years 1997 and 2001  where a  brief span of positivity for the nation considered by many to be something of a “lost golden age”. But, as the film sets out to explore, our collective memories are often a warped, hazy version of what life was really like. 

The project is a great reality check comparing our (fond) nostalgic memories of that period with reality. Panic not for in Queerguru’s case watching this fab wee film and re-listening to Saint Etienne’s music was still a trip down memory lane that was still such a joy to take.
